Oh ya was gonna say when I had a bad herm from exotic it was just with no doubt not a keeper. Just balls and nanners everywhere every nug. Brown viable seeds popping out everywhere. The other strain from greenhouse ran a new pheno first was keeper but that round idk.

Saw some balls but went away after week 3 flower but the exotic was such a bad herm idk if the green house hermed or not aside from that. I get sterile sacs nanners and people talk about sterile nanners all the time in some of their keepers.

It seeded tho really bad even worse but the box fan was pointed in its direction. So the fan blew pollen from exotic to green house so I dont run two unknowns same tent anymore. This however isnt nearly as bad infact its doing better than my watermelon the first run from seed.
